Understanding Attribute Types: A Comprehensive Guide
Understanding Attribute Types: A Comprehensive Guide
Welcome to this comprehensive guide on attribute types! Whether you're a data analyst, a student, or just a curious mind, understanding attribute types is essential in the realm of data analysis. This guide will clarify what attribute types are, how they function, and how to use them effectively in your data projects. Let's dive right in!
Defining Attribute Types
Attribute types refer to the categorization of data into various forms based on the nature of the data itself. Think of them as different kinds of containers that hold specific information. These types help in determining how to handle data, analyze it, or even visualize it. For example, in a dataset containing information about a group of people, attributes might include their names, ages, and favorite colors. Each of these attributes would fall into different categories, influencing how we can interact with the data.
The Importance of Attribute Types
Understanding attribute types is crucial because they affect the way you interpret and analyze data. For instance, nominal attributes don't have a defined order, while ordinal attributes do. This distinction affects statistical techniques you might choose. Using the wrong method on the wrong attribute type can lead to misleading conclusions. Moreover, the choice of attribute type can also impact data visualization; for example, a bar chart may be suitable for nominal data, while a line graph might be better for ordinal data, highlighting trends over time.
Differentiating Between Attribute Types
Not all data is created equal! Recognizing the differences between various attribute types is essential for meaningful analysis. Common categories include nominal, ordinal, binary, and numeric attributes. Each has its unique properties and implications for data manipulation and analysis. Nominal attributes, such as colors or names, allow for categorization without any intrinsic ranking. In contrast, ordinal attributes, like satisfaction ratings, provide a clear order but do not quantify the difference between ranks. Furthermore, binary attributes, which can only take two values (like yes/no or true/false), are particularly useful in decision-making processes, while numeric attributes, which can be continuous or discrete, allow for a wide range of mathematical operations, enabling deeper statistical analysis and modeling.
Exploring Various Attribute Types
Now that we've defined what attribute types are, let's explore the various kinds. Each type plays a unique role in analysis, and knowing them will help you choose the right one for your data set.
Nominal Attributes
Nominal attributes are the simplest form of data. They are used for labeling variables without any quantitative value. For example, colors, names, and brands fall into this category. You can identify nominal attributes but cannot measure or rank them. In data analytics, they often form the basis for grouping different categories. An interesting aspect of nominal attributes is their application in market segmentation, where businesses categorize consumers based on their preferences or behaviors. This categorization can help tailor marketing strategies to specific groups, enhancing engagement and conversion rates.
Binary Attributes
Binary attributes are a special case of nominal attributes. They only take on two values, typically represented as 0 and 1. They are useful in scenarios where you want to capture a yes/no or true/false condition. For example, whether a customer is a subscriber or not can be represented as a binary attribute. Additionally, binary attributes can be instrumental in machine learning models, particularly in classification tasks. By transforming complex problems into binary decisions, algorithms can more easily learn from data and make predictions, such as whether an email is spam or not.
Ordinal Attributes
Ordinal attributes deal with ordered categories. Unlike nominal attributes, they have a meaningful sequence. Think of rankings, such as "poor," "fair," "good," and "excellent." Understanding the order helps in statistical analysis, especially when using non-parametric tests that take rank into account. Moreover, ordinal attributes often appear in survey data, where respondents rate their satisfaction or preferences. This information can be invaluable for businesses looking to improve their products or services based on customer feedback, as it provides a clear picture of where they stand in the eyes of their audience.
Numeric Attributes
Numeric attributes are quantifiable and can be measured. You can perform arithmetic operations on them, making them suitable for a variety of analyses. Examples include height, weight, and income levels. Understanding how to use numeric attributes effectively can elevate your data analysis capabilities significantly. Furthermore, numeric attributes can be divided into two subcategories: discrete and continuous. Discrete numeric attributes represent countable items, such as the number of students in a classroom, while continuous attributes can take any value within a range, such as temperature or time. This distinction is crucial for selecting the appropriate statistical methods and visualizations for your data analysis tasks.
The Role of Attribute Types in Data Analysis
Understanding the various types of attributes is not just academic; these classifications have practical uses in data analysis. By categorizing attributes correctly, analysts can streamline their processes and enhance the interpretability of their findings. This foundational knowledge allows for more informed decision-making and can significantly impact the outcomes of data-driven projects.
Attribute Types in Statistical Analysis
Statistical methods are often predicated upon understanding attribute types. For example, mean calculations apply to numeric attributes but not to nominal ones. Recognizing the right attribute type helps choose the appropriate statistical methods--like when to use Chi-square tests for nominal data versus t-tests for numeric data. Furthermore, the choice of attribute type can affect the assumptions underlying statistical tests, such as normality and homogeneity of variance, which are crucial for the validity of results. This understanding not only aids in selecting the right tests but also in interpreting the results accurately, ensuring that conclusions drawn from data are both valid and actionable.
Attribute Types in Machine Learning
Machine learning algorithms also hinge on the type of attributes used. Certain algorithms function best with specific data types. For instance, decision trees can handle both numerical and categorical data effectively, while linear regression works primarily with numeric attributes. Selecting the appropriate attribute type can influence model performance and predictive accuracy. Moreover, preprocessing steps such as encoding categorical variables or normalizing numerical data can significantly affect the training of models. For instance, one-hot encoding is often employed to convert categorical variables into a format that can be provided to machine learning algorithms, enabling them to learn from the data without misinterpreting the relationships between categories. Understanding these nuances not only enhances model performance but also fosters a deeper comprehension of the data itself, leading to more insightful analyses and predictions.
Choosing the Right Attribute Type
Choosing the appropriate attribute type is vital for data integrity and successful analysis. Here are some helpful thoughts on making that choice.
Factors to Consider When Selecting Attribute Types
When selecting an attribute type, consider the nature of the data, the kind of analysis you aim to conduct, and the eventual goals of your research or project. Ask yourself questions like:
- Is the data categorical or numerical?
- Do the categories have an inherent order?
- What statistical methods do I plan to apply?
Additionally, it's essential to think about the scale of measurement. For instance, nominal data, which consists of distinct categories without any order, can be useful for classification tasks. On the other hand, interval and ratio data allow for a wider range of statistical operations, including the calculation of means and standard deviations. Understanding these scales can significantly enhance the depth of your analysis and the insights you can derive from your dataset.
Common Mistakes in Choosing Attribute Types
One common mistake people make relates to mixing up types, such as treating ordinal data as nominal. This leads to inappropriate methods and may skew results. Another pitfall is ignoring context. For example, an attribute might be numeric in one scenario but treated as categorical in another based on the analysis required.
Moreover, failing to account for the potential for missing or incomplete data can also lead to erroneous conclusions. It's important to identify how missing values will be handled based on the attribute type. For instance, with categorical data, you might choose to impute missing values with the mode, while for continuous data, mean or median imputation might be more appropriate. These decisions can significantly impact the reliability of your analysis and the validity of your findings, making it crucial to approach attribute selection with careful consideration and foresight.
Converting Between Attribute Types
Sometimes, you may find it necessary to convert between different attribute types. Understanding how to do this can enhance your data analysis. Attribute conversion is a fundamental aspect of data preprocessing, which is crucial for ensuring that your datasets are ready for effective analysis. By converting attributes appropriately, you can improve the performance of machine learning models and make your data more interpretable.
Techniques for Attribute Conversion
Conversion techniques can vary based on the attribute types involved. Techniques like binning (for numeric to ordinal) and one-hot encoding (for nominal to binary) are common. These methods help in transforming data into a more suitable form for specific analytical techniques. For instance, binning can simplify complex numerical data into categories, making it easier to analyze trends and patterns. One-hot encoding, on the other hand, allows categorical variables to be represented in a way that can be effectively utilized by algorithms that require numerical input, thus enhancing the model's ability to learn from the data.
When and Why to Convert Attribute Types
Conversion should be thoughtfully considered. You might convert an attribute type to gain better insight, ensure compatibility with certain algorithms, or prepare data for visualization. Each time you consider a conversion, weigh the benefits against potential loss of information. For example, while converting continuous variables into categorical ones might simplify analysis, it may also obscure important nuances in the data. Additionally, understanding the context of your data is vital; certain conversions may introduce bias if not handled properly. Therefore, it is essential to evaluate the implications of each conversion on the overall analysis and the specific goals of your project.
Moreover, the choice of conversion technique can significantly impact the results of your analysis. For instance, using label encoding instead of one-hot encoding for nominal data can lead to misleading interpretations, as it imposes an arbitrary order on the categories. Similarly, the decision to normalize or standardize numerical attributes can affect the convergence of algorithms during training. Therefore, a deep understanding of the data and the implications of various conversion techniques is essential for data scientists and analysts striving for accuracy and reliability in their findings.
Conclusion: Mastering Attribute Types for Effective Data Analysis
In conclusion, attribute types play a pivotal role in shaping your approach to data analysis. Mastering these classifications will not only improve your data manipulation skills but also enhance your overall analytical thinking. Understanding the intricacies of different types will empower you to make informed decisions.
As you embark on your data analysis journey, remember that tools like Clarify, with its innovative AI-native functions, can assist in managing and analyzing your data effectively. By leveraging the right attribute types along with such tools, you'll be well on your way to uncovering insightful trends in your information.
If you have any questions or need further clarity on attribute types, feel free to reach out or explore additional resources. Happy analyzing!
Ready to take your data analysis and customer relationship management to the next level? Sign up for Clarify or request a demo today and experience the power of an AI-native CRM platform designed to revolutionize your business operations. With Clarify, you'll enjoy AI-powered functionality, unified customer data, and customizable features that adapt to your unique workflow needs. Embrace the future of CRM and join the ranks of founders, operators, and revenue teams who are already leveraging Clarify to scale their vision and foster genuine connections. Don't miss out on the opportunity to transform your data into actionable insights with minimal effort. Get started with Clarify now and watch your business thrive.